Risk Data Trapped in Silos — Integrating Databricks Analytics with ServiceNow IRM for 360° Risk Intelligence

  • 1 day ago
  • 2 min read

A risk management platform holds the organization's formal risk register, control assessments, and incident history. Meanwhile, a data lakehouse holds transaction volumes, operational metrics, and behavioral patterns that could meaningfully inform that same risk picture — but the two systems have never been connected.



The Challenge: The Best Risk Signals Often Live Outside the Risk Platform

Enterprise risk management platforms are excellent at structuring formal risk processes — assessments, controls, incidents. But some of the most predictive risk signals actually live in operational and transactional data: unusual transaction patterns, shifting customer behavior, operational metrics that quietly deteriorate before a formal incident occurs.


Without integration between analytics platforms and risk management systems, this data stays siloed from the formal risk process, meaning risk teams often learn about emerging issues only after they've become formal incidents — later than the data could have told them.


Why Manual Data Pulls Aren't a Real Integration

Some organizations attempt to bridge this gap with periodic manual data exports from analytics platforms into risk reports. This provides a stale, point-in-time view rather than genuine, continuous integration, and rarely scales to the volume and complexity of true enterprise risk intelligence.


How REDE Solves It

REDE Consulting helps enterprises build 360° risk intelligence by integrating Databricks analytics with ServiceNow IRM. Our approach typically includes:

  • Automated risk signal ingestion: Operational and transactional data from Databricks flows continuously into relevant risk register entries within ServiceNow IRM.

  • AI-driven risk correlation: Machine learning models identify patterns in operational data that correlate with historical risk events, surfacing early warning signals.

  • Unified risk dashboards: Risk teams get a single view that combines formal risk management data with real-time operational and analytical signals.

  • Bi-directional workflow integration: Insights from analytics can trigger risk workflows in ServiceNow, and risk priorities can inform what analytics teams monitor most closely.


The Outcome

Enterprises that integrate Databricks and ServiceNow IRM with REDE typically identify emerging risks earlier, with a richer, more evidence-based risk picture than either platform could provide alone.
